Fruity Snow Peas

6 ounces fresh snow peas

½ cup canned fruit cocktail juice

  • Rinse the snow peas under cold, running water. Drain and pat dry. Trim the ends.

  • Place the snow peas in a shallow, microwave-safe bowl and add the fruit cocktail juice. Cook on high heat for 1½ to 2 minutes or until the snow peas are crisp and bright green.

Are Your Dishes Microwave Safe?

There is an easy way to find out. Fill the dish with water and microwave on high heat. If the water heats up and the dish remains room temperature, it is safe to use.
